Transaction 31f3d4782a5877703b76f378ae22db7a19a49e1f4a2bd0cfd429dc43eaee5fe6
1 Input
1 Output
-
31f3d4782a5877703b76f378ae22db7a19a49e1f4a2bd0cfd429dc43eaee5fe6:0
- value
- 3495028
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b557a379b53faf21ba75f168dd58ca65404ecd0 OP_EQUAL
- address
- 3EPkFHMecRPthQnCq32pyRTjhXvwfPpybZ